The Science of Snot: Understanding Your Body's Sticky Defense System

Have you ever wondered why your nose produces snot or what exactly a "booger" is? In this episode of Imagine This, host Nidge and medical scientist Associate Professor Kim Murphy dive deep into the "slime factory" of the human nose to demystify the science behind nasal mucus.

The Anatomy of the Slime Factory

Contrary to popular belief, snot is not just gross waste; it is a vital biological substance. Dr. Kim explains that our noses are equipped with glands—little pockets that act as "slime factories." These glands produce a mixture of water, salt, and proteins. These proteins are the essential building blocks that give snot its characteristic stickiness. While we often call it "snot," the scientific term is nasal mucus, which is found in various parts of the body, including the eyes and stomach.

Why Do We Have Snot?

Snot serves several critical functions that keep our bodies running smoothly:

  • Lubrication: Snot keeps the inside of our nostrils slippery. Without this moisture, our nasal passages would become dry and sore due to the constant airflow during breathing.
  • Air Conditioning: The nose acts like an air conditioner, and snot helps ensure the air we inhale is warm, moist, and smooth before it travels down into our lungs.
  • A Sticky Trap: Perhaps most importantly, snot acts as a defensive trap. It captures "invaders" like dust, dirt, and germs, preventing them from entering our lungs and causing illness.

Dealing with Boogers and Infections

When the air passing through our nose dries out the mucus, it transforms into what we commonly call a booger. While it is generally not harmful to pick your nose, Dr. Kim warns that the nostrils are sensitive and can be easily scratched, potentially introducing new germs. As for eating boogers, while they are mostly dried proteins and salt, they may contain trapped dirt or bacteria, so it is better to stick to regular food.

When we are fighting off a virus or infection, our snot often changes color, turning yellow or green. This is a sign that our body is working hard to produce specialized proteins called enzymes and antibodies. These components are the body's frontline soldiers, actively fighting against germs and viruses to keep us healthy.

The Cycle of Snot Production

An interesting fact revealed in the podcast is that our bodies produce over a liter of snot every single day. Because our noses cannot hold that much volume, we naturally swallow most of it without even realizing it. While the idea of "drinking snot" might sound unappealing, it is actually a safe process because the powerful acids in our stomachs are designed to neutralize and kill any germs trapped within the mucus.

Conclusion

Snot is a normal, healthy, and necessary part of our anatomy. It is a sophisticated defense system that keeps our airways clear, lubricated, and protected from environmental threats. As Dr. Kim emphasizes, while it might seem like just a "snotty" nuisance, these slime factories are working around the clock to keep us safe and healthy.
